COMMERCIAL.
WESTFIELD MARKET. Auckland, April 23 Messrs A. Buckland report that today at Westfield they penned 348 head of cattle, comprising 218 steers and 130 cows and heifers. The quality was equal to last Tuesday’s market, but competition was not keen, prices being & trifle easier. Extra choice ox sold to 37s per 1001 b; choice and prime 34s to 3 6s; secondary and plain, 32s to 33/6; prime young cow and heifer beef 30s to 335: secondary 23s to 295. Extra heavy prime steers ranged In price from £l4 15s to £ls ss; heavy, £l4 to £l4 12/6; lighter, £l3 to £l3 17/6; light, £ll 10s to £l2 17/6; small and unfinished, £8 to £ll 7/6; extra heavy prime young cows and heifers, £lO 10s to £ll ss; heavy, £9 to £lO 7/6; lighter, £7 to £8 10s; other killable cows, £4 to £6 17/6.
